暇つぶし2chat TECH
- 暇つぶし2ch1001:デフォルトの名無しさん
18/02/04 18:31:08.74 zMXPgQ7i0.net
>>981
キチガイ

1002:愛恥人
18/02/04 18:49:17.79 .net
>>935
バインド出来ないじゃん(>_<)

1003:デフォルトの名無しさん
18/02/04 18:50:28.24 nSH8cPbn0.net
>>982
エクセルで編集できて便利じゃん

1004:デフォルトの名無しさん
18/02/04 18:50:55.56 YkvE7FF30.net
>>980
自分で貼ったリンクに保存場所書いてあるし
プロジェクト名がHogeのとき
C:\Users\{User名}\AppData\Local\Hoge\...\1.0.0.0\user.config
でProperties.Settings.Defaultって書いてあるんだからググったら
パスの取得の仕方は
URLリンク(dobon.net)
に書いてある
このパスを必要な場所にコピーしたらいいだけ
俺の場合はこれの使い方を把握できなかったんで自分でパーサー書いた方が早かったなw

1005:デフォルトの名無しさん
18/02/04 19:03:57.70 vxeWu10H0.net
>>985
プログラムを別のマシンに移しても設定が保存されるようにしたいのです
でも保存場所を変えることは出来ないんですよね?

1006:デフォルトの名無しさん
18/02/04 19:34:44.52 RXHjrV0B0.net
>>986
最近の流行りだと、設定を捨ててjson.netってやつで管理する
上記のそれはクラスオブジェクトをテキストにする(シリアライズと言う)ソフトなので
コレを普通のテキストファイルとして読み書きするだけです

1007:デフォルトの名無しさん
18/02/04 19:45:17.78 nSH8cPbn0.net
>>987
何の会社かよくわからないし
MSのCSV読み込みにしといた方が良くない?

1008:デフォルトの名無しさん
18/02/04 20:09:49.43 fm2Gs9xAd.net
>>984
Excelでの編集が必要なほどデータが大量ならDB使えよ

1009:デフォルトの名無しさん
18/02/04 20:10:29.46 fm2Gs9xAd.net
>>987
お前もなんか勘違いしてんぞ

1010:デフォルトの名無しさん
18/02/04 20:11:34.16 zMXPgQ7i0.net
>>988
JSON.NET知らないのはさすがにモグリやろwww

1011:デフォルトの名無しさん
18/02/04 20:18:09.97 rXp7+rpAa.net
>>986
一番簡単なのは、永続化(保存)したい情報だけをまとめたクラスを作って
シリアル化/逆シリアル化する方法。
シリアル化/逆シリアル化のための機能は.NETの標準ライブラリにも用意されてるので
わざわざサードパーティーのを使うことない
しかし、意地悪なのかマジなのか知らんけど、
なんか人を惑わすようなこと書く人ばっかりで質問者も大変だなw

1012:デフォルトの名無しさん
18/02/04 20:19:44.54 zMXPgQ7i0.net
>>992
普通にappsettings.json使えばいいのにね

1013:デフォルトの名無しさん
18/02/04 21:44:52.13 nSH8cPbn0.net
>>991
えー、知らない
すぐ死ぬことがない根拠ある?

1014:デフォルトの名無しさん
18/02/04 21:48:45.96 HudK1GnQ0.net
CSV:一般的でシンプルで扱いやすい。
INIファイル:以前の標準、いまでも使えるがCOMオブジェクトロードする必要がある。フォーマットは直観的で使いやすい。
Json:上記に比べると、オブジェクトをそのまま保存可能というメリットがある。フォーマットは上記よりわかり難いが特に問題はない。
XML:汎用性があるが、直観的なフォーマットではないのでわかり難い。普通はこんなものをたいそうに使う必要はない。
などがあって、基本はCSVが標準だろうと思う。しかしクラスをそのまま保存するような場合はjsonがおすすめだ。例えば
カラーコードやフォントを保存する場合にはCSVだと、いちいちテキストなどに変換する必要があるが、jsonのシリアライズを
使えば何にも考えずに保存できる。MSもJnonのIFを用意しているが、Json.netの方が優れているのでそちらの方を使った方がいい。

1015:デフォルトの名無しさん
18/02/04 21:53:43.05 nSH8cPbn0.net
>>995
json.netは俺が信用できないし
エクセルで編集できないしやめたほうがいいよ

1016:デフォルトの名無しさん
18/02/04 21:54:18.80 zMXPgQ7i0.net
>>994
Microsoft自身もJSON.NETを製品に使ってる(.NET Core CLIとか)

1017:デフォルトの名無しさん
18/02/04 21:55:08.37 FsQDUxLEd.net
>>996
お前が信用してなくてもMicrosoftは信用してる

1018:デフォルトの名無しさん
18/02/04 21:56:36.47 l4jEutiZd.net
>>996
はいキチガイ

1019:デフォルトの名無しさん
18/02/04 21:57:51.63 zMXPgQ7i0.net
>>996
お前の信用なんか誰も求めてない

1020:1001
Over 1000 Thread.net
このスレッドは1000を超えました。
新しいスレッドを立ててください。
life time: 67日 2時間 33分 53秒

1021:過去ログ ★
[過去ログ]
■ このスレッドは過去ログ倉庫に格納されています


最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ch